When going to the shutdown option window i now have a drop down list where i
used to have the three coloured buttons.

Is there anyway of reverting back from the drop down list to the three
buttons?

Cheers
 
Somehow you changed from Windows XP style to Windows Classic mode.

Check Control Panel | User Accounts and determine what is set for Welcome
Screen.

If you go into Display Properties, you can try some changes to see if you
can get the look you want.
Right click on the desktop and select Properties. In the Themes tab, you
can select Windows XP, Classic or others. In the Appearance tab in Windows
and Buttons are other ways to change the look. You can change your start
menu if you right click on the Taskbar and go to properties. If you go to
Help and Support from the Start Menu you can click on Customizing your
Computer or search for more information about ways to change things.
